BSc Student Arrested in Haridwar for Rs 30 Lakh Extortion Plot Using Lawrence Bishnoi Gang's Name
Nov 08, 2025 08:05 am CST
Police in Uttarakhand have arrested a BSc student who conspired with an overseas accomplice to extort Rs 30 lakh from a local businessman by impersonating members of the Lawrence Bishnoi gang. The scheme involved threatening calls made from Armenia in an attempt to evade detection, highlighting a growing trend of international criminal collaboration in extortion cases.
15-Year-Old Boy Arrested for Impersonating Lawrence Bishnoi Gang Member in Rs 50 Lakh Extortion Attempt
Nov 05, 2025 11:07 pm CST
A 15-year-old boy from Bengaluru has been apprehended by Shahjahanpur police for impersonating a member of the Lawrence Bishnoi gang and demanding Rs 50 lakh from a local trader. The minor, influenced by crime videos on social media, made threats via Facebook Messenger despite having no actual gang connections. He runs a small food stall to support his family and has been sent to judicial custody after appearing before the Juvenile Justice Board.
Second Kabaddi Player Murdered in Punjab Within a Week: Bishnoi Gang Claims Responsibility and Issues Threats
Nov 05, 2025 01:58 pm CST
In a disturbing trend of violence against kabaddi players in Punjab, Gurwinder Singh has become the tenth player murdered since 2016. The Lawrence Bishnoi gang has claimed responsibility for this killing, highlighting the growing connections between the popular sport and organized crime networks in the region. This follows the recent murder of national-level player Tejpal Singh, revealing how kabaddi's financial prominence has attracted criminal elements and drug money.

Indian Businessman Darshan Singh Sahsi Murdered by Lawrence Bishnoi Gang in Canada: Complete Investigation Details
Oct 29, 2025 01:22 pm CST
The Lawrence Bishnoi gang has claimed responsibility for the murder of Indian-origin industrialist Darshan Singh Sahsi in British Columbia, Canada. The Punjabi-Canadian businessman, who transformed Canam International into a global textile recycling company, was shot outside his Abbotsford home on October 27. Gang member Goldy Dhillon stated on social media that Sahsi was targeted for alleged drug trafficking connections and refusing to pay the gang.
Notorious Lawrence Bishnoi Gang Member Jagdeep Singh "Jagga" Arrested in US; India Seeks Extradition
Oct 28, 2025 09:32 am CST
Rajasthan's Anti-Gangster Task Force has confirmed the arrest of Jagdeep Singh alias Jagga, a key member of the Lawrence Bishnoi gang, in the United States. Wanted for multiple serious crimes including murder and extortion in Punjab and Rajasthan, Jagga had been operating internationally from Dubai and the US for years. Currently in US custody following detention by Homeland Security, extradition proceedings are underway to bring him back to India to face justice.

High-Profile Lawrence Bishnoi Gang Member Deported from US to Face Criminal Charges in India
Oct 26, 2025 12:20 am CST
The CBI has successfully coordinated the deportation of Lakhvinder Kumar, a key Lawrence Bishnoi gang associate, from the United States to India. Kumar, who arrived on October 25, 2025, faces multiple criminal charges in Haryana including extortion and attempted murder. This deportation, facilitated through an INTERPOL Red Notice, marks another significant achievement in India's efforts to bring international fugitives to justice.
Lawrence Bishnoi Gang Claims Responsibility for Multiple Restaurant Shootings in Canada
Oct 08, 2025 03:58 pm CST
The Lawrence Bishnoi gang has claimed responsibility for shooting incidents at three Ustaad G76 restaurant locations in Surrey, Canada. Gang member Goldie Dhillon posted on Facebook stating the attacks were retaliation against the restaurant owner for alleged mistreatment of employees. This follows Canada's recent designation of the Bishnoi gang as a terrorist entity, amid escalating gang-related extortion incidents targeting Indo-Canadian businesses.
Lawrence Bishnoi Gang Member Sentenced to 6 Years for Attack on AP Dhillon's Canadian Home
Oct 02, 2025 03:02 pm CST
A Canadian court has sentenced Abjeet Kingra to six years in prison for firing at Punjabi singer AP Dhillon's British Columbia home and committing arson under the direction of the Lawrence Bishnoi gang. Authorities continue to search for second suspect Vikram Sharma, who is believed to have fled Canada after the September 2024 attack that led to Canada classifying the Bishnoi Gang as a terrorist entity.
